Output 31664462acbaab77eed843d2f2f2a145f3749b0f4b6d49df1df7210205d9cc2c:0

value
3986555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0874d68f37496a60143528a436a895a9dc694463 OP_EQUAL
address
32TjJ8hJsVJCBYysWfM1SG8nZbAU3CPMW9
transaction
31664462acbaab77eed843d2f2f2a145f3749b0f4b6d49df1df7210205d9cc2c
spent
true